How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jefferson Street - 7th Street?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Jefferson Street - 7th Street Studio Apartments | $3,240 | $1,550 | $6,611 |
Jefferson Street - 7th Street 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,956 | $1,695 | $8,057 |
Jefferson Street - 7th Street 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,956 | $2,100 | $10,000+ |
Jefferson Street - 7th Street 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,679 | $2,080 | $10,000+ |
Jefferson Street - 7th Street 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,416 | $3,300 | $5,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Furnished Jefferson Street - 7th Street Apartments
What is the Cheapest Furnished apartment in Jefferson Street - 7th Street?
Currently the most affordable Furnished Apartment in Jefferson Street - 7th Street is at 800 Madison St listed at $3,560.
How much is the average rent for a Furnished Jefferson Street - 7th Street Apartment?
The average rent for a Furnished Apartment in Jefferson Street - 7th Street is $6,215.
What is the largest Furnished Jefferson Street - 7th Street Apartment for rent?
Today's Furnished apartment with the most square footage in Jefferson Street - 7th Street is a 1,305 square feet unit starting from $6,950 at 1500 Washington Street, Unit #4D.
What is the average size for Jefferson Street - 7th Street Furnished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Furnished rental in Jefferson Street - 7th Street is currently at 1,021 sq ft.
